Director, Training and Development
Valiant Residential is a leading property management company with over 37 years of experience, seeking a Director of Training and Development to enhance their training and leadership development initiatives across a multi-market portfolio. The role involves setting the vision for learning, managing a high-performing team, and ensuring training programs align with operational goals and company culture.

Responsibilities
Set the strategic vision for training, onboarding, leadership development, and compliance education across all markets, ensuring alignment with operational goals, company standards, and long-term growth objectives
Build, lead, and develop a high-performing Training and Development team responsible for delivering consistent, high-quality learning programs across onsite, regional, and corporate roles
Design and govern enterprise training curricula, learning paths, and leadership development frameworks that strengthen bench strength, close performance gaps, and reinforce company culture and service standards at the site level
Partner with Operations and executive leadership to anticipate organizational needs and ensure training supports current workflows, systems, initiatives, and performance expectations
Lead training support for acquisitions, transitions, lease-ups, system implementations, process changes, and companywide initiatives, ensuring effective change management and adoption
Oversee onboarding programs for all onsite and regional positions, ensuring new hires are equipped with the tools, knowledge, and expectations needed for success
Ensure compliance, Fair Housing, safety, legal, and policy training is delivered consistently and effectively to mitigate risk and support operational accuracy
Leverage LMS platforms, digital learning tools, and instructional design best practices to deliver engaging, scalable learning solutions across multiple formats
Monitor training effectiveness using KPIs, performance trends, and operational outcomes, providing leadership with insights, recommendations, and continuous improvement strategies
Reinforce company culture, accountability, and service excellence so they are consistently experienced across all communities
Travel up to 25 percent as needed to support training delivery, leadership development, transitions, and field operations
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ree required (Business, Real Estate, Property Management, Hospitality, Organizational Leadership, or related field preferred); Master's degree (MBA or related) a plus
Ten or more years of multifamily experience, including at least three years in a senior training, learning and development, or operations leadership role
Strong understanding of multifamily operations, onsite workflows, Fair Housing, safety, and regulatory requirements
Proven ability to lead, coach, and develop teams across multiple markets
Demonstrated experience designing and managing training programs that improve operational performance, compliance, and customer experience
Proficiency with LMS platforms, e-learning tools, and digital training technologies. Yardi a plus
Exceptional communication, facilitation, organizational, and analytical skills
Ability to evaluate training effectiveness using KPIs, performance trends, and operational outcomes to drive continuous improvement
Willingness and ability to work one hundred percent in-office and to travel up to twenty-five percent to support training delivery, leadership development, transitions, and field operations
Ability to perform the essential functions of the role with or without reasonable accommodation, including working in office and onsite environments, walking properties, navigating stairs, using standard office and training equipment, and occasionally lifting training materials weighing up to fifteen pounds
